PY4204 - Human Development Across the Lifespan

Credit points: 3
Year: 2023
Student Contribution Band: Band 4
Administered by: College of Healthcare Sciences

In this subject students will explore the human experience of life and the physical, cognitive, and social-emotional changes which occur across the life span. Students will examine key topical areas including the interplay of genes and environment; intellectual and cognitive growth and decline; sensory perception; language and lifelong learning; ageing, perspectives on death and dying. Students will investigate how lifelong changes are shaped by the context of the world in which we live.

Learning Outcomes

  • Describe the influence of culture and sociohistorical context on the developmental trajectory across the lifespan;
  • Identify key theoretical approaches to physical, cognitive, and social-emotional development across the lifespan;
  • Critically appraise and apply theoretical models of development across the lifespan to provide insight into research questions related to the challenges of the diverse populations in regional, national and international communities including but not limited to,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ander peoples.
